During the 2020-2021 academic year, Skidmore College handed out 17 bachelor's degrees in international relations. This is a decrease of 15% over the previous year when 20 degrees were handed out.

Skidmore International Relations Bachelor’s Program

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 17 international relations majors earned their bachelor's degree from Skidmore. Of these graduates, 29% were men and 71% were women.

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Skidmore are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 53% of students fell into this category.
